Miniature and durable spectrometer for wearable applications

Researchers have developed a wafer-thin chip-scale spectrometer that is suitable for wearable applications. The robust gallium nitride lab-on-a-chip device can also withstand harsh environments with severe radiation, such as space exploration, or those with high temperatures—and can be adapted to do blood analysis by simply projecting light onto the skin. It measures a mere 0.16mm2.
